CVE-2015-0645 describes a denial-of-service vulnerability in the Layer 4 Redirect (L4R) feature of Cisco IOS XE versions 2.x and 3.x. Remote attackers can trigger a device reload by sending specially crafted IPv4 or IPv6 packets. This vulnerability has a high CVSS score of 7.8, indicating a critical impact due to the complete loss of availability, and can be exploited remotely with low attack complexity. While there is no evidence of active exploitation or public exploit code, the vulnerability has garnered some community discussion and media coverage.
